#61cba9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#61cba9 is composed of 38% red, 79.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 160.8 degrees, a saturation of 50.5% and a lightness of 58.8%. #61cba9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c2ffff with #009753.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#61cba9 color description : Moderate cyan - lime green.
#61cba9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#61cba9 has RGB values of R:97, G:203,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.17,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 6409129.

Shades and Tints of #61cba9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010403 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f9 is the lightest one.
